Spencer, Crawford Have Surgery

Anthony Spencer is dealing with a bone bruise, while Tyrone Crawford is done for the year with a torn Achilles

A pair of Cowboys defensive linemen, Anthony Spencer and Tyrone Crawford, underwent successful surgical procedures on Thursday, according to ESPN Dallas.

Spencer had his knee scoped after an MRI last week revealed a bone bruise, an injury that bothered Spencer throughout this offseason. He’s expected to return in time for a bit of preseason action, but will miss the rest of training camp.

Crawford isn’t so lucky. He suffered a torn Achilles in the first practice of camp, and will miss the remainder of the season. Successful surgery under his belt, though, the Cowboys expect him to make a full recovery, as did safety Barry Church, who suffered the same injury last season.
